*How to Treat Swollen Gums with Braces: A Quick Guide*
Braces are great for straightening teeth, but they can sometimes lead to *swollen gums* due to irritation, plaque buildup, or poor oral hygiene. If you're experiencing swollen gums while wearing braces, here’s how you can treat and prevent them effectively.
---
*Why Do Gums Swell with Braces?*
1. *Plaque Buildup:* Food particles get trapped around brackets, leading to inflammation.
2. *Irritation:* Wires and brackets can rub against gums, causing swelling.
3. *Gingivitis:* If not cleaned properly, braces can contribute to early gum disease.
4. *Tightening of Braces:* After adjustments, gums may react to the pressure.
5. *Allergic Reactions:* Rarely, some people may react to metal braces.
---
*How to Reduce Swollen Gums*
#### *1. Improve Oral Hygiene*
Brush *twice a day* with a *soft-bristle toothbrush* or an **orthodontic toothbrush**.
Use *fluoride toothpaste* to prevent plaque buildup.
Floss daily with *orthodontic floss threaders* or *water flossers* to reach between brackets.
#### *2. Use a Saltwater Rinse*
Mix *1 teaspoon of salt* in *warm water* and rinse for **30 seconds**.
This helps reduce swelling and kill bacteria.
#### *3. Apply a Cold Compress*
Wrap an *ice pack in a cloth* and apply it to your cheek for *10-15 minutes* to reduce swelling.
#### *4. Stay Hydrated & Eat Soft Foods*
Drink *plenty of water* to flush out bacteria.
Avoid *sticky, hard, and sugary foods* that can worsen inflammation.
#### *5. Try Orthodontic Wax*
If brackets or wires are rubbing against your gums, apply *orthodontic wax* to prevent irritation.
#### *6. Use Anti-Inflammatory Products*
*Antiseptic mouthwashes* (alcohol-free) can help reduce swelling.
*Medicated gels* (like benzocaine) may ease discomfort.
---
*When to See a Dentist or Orthodontist?*
If swelling lasts *more than a few days* or worsens.
If you experience **bleeding, pus, or severe pain**.
If your braces *feel too tight* and cause persistent discomfort.
